| Flying Horse Transportation (seats available)by sherryk471Comment by Olyuzi: Not exactly sure this meets the challenge as no one is riding the horse, but still, good capture of horse jump...just a bit distracted by the cut off human bodies in the lower right and left behind the rump of the horse. I also think you did a very good job of exposure as you maintained good detail in the horse despite a fast shutter speed to freeze the action. Also think the crop is a little tight here, especially near the snout of the horse. Would have preferred a wider format. |
